Grief counselling for Meadowbrook High

2012-09-19 17:12:10 | (0 Comments)


The students and staff of Meadowbrook High School are to be provided with grief counselling following the death of a teacher at the institution.

The teacher, Orville Heaven, collapsed yesterday while teaching an Industrial Arts class.

A statement from the Ministry of Education said it has sent a team of guidance counsellors to the school to provide support.

The ministry has extended its condolences to Heaven’s family, as well as the staff and administration of the school.

It paid tribute to the teacher stating that he has been at the institution since September 1993.

Heaven was 43-years-old.
